About this earthquake

A magnitude M2.0 earthquake was recorded near 55 km SSW of Adak, Alaska on April 16, 2025 at 07:53 UTC. The hypocenter lay relatively close to the surface at around 38 km, increasing how strongly it was felt. Earthquakes of this small magnitude are usually barely noticeable and cause no damage.

The event was recorded by USGS.

Why depth matters

Shallow quakes release energy near the surface — shaking is felt more strongly and damage potential is higher.
